This study comprises two phases: Phase Ib and Phase II. Phase Ib is a multicenter, randomized, open-label, active-controlled, single-dose, dose-escalation study to evaluate the safety, tolerability, PK/PD profile, and immunogenicity of a single subcutaneous dose of GenSci134 in children with idiopathic short stature (ISS).
Phase II is a multicenter, randomized, open-label, active-controlled, multiple-dose, parallel-group study to assess the efficacy and safety of multiple subcutaneous doses of GenSci134 at different levels versus Norditropin® in children with ISS. It will also evaluate PK/PD profile, immunogenicity, and biomarkers to support dose selection for Phase III.

Inclusion criteria
Girls: age ≥3 and ≤11 years, breast development at Tanner stage 1, body weight ≥16 kg; Boys: age ≥3 and ≤12 years, testis volume <4 mL, body weight ≥16 kg.
● Phase II: Girls: age ≥3 and ≤9 years, breast development at Tanner stage 1; Boys: age ≥3 and ≤10 years, testis volume <4 mL.
